    Pendle Hill Witches | The Witch Trials of 1612 | Lantern and Shroud Podcast S1E8

    Pendle Hill looms over Lancashire like a shadow, a place forever tied to witchcraft, curses, and one of the most infamous witch trials in British history.In this chilling episode of The Lantern and Shroud, host Natalie travels deep into the dark folklore of Pendle Hill, uncovering the truth behind the Pendle Witch Trials of 1612, the families accused of devil worship, and the spectral legends that still linger across the moors today.Discover the stories of Alizon Device, Old Demdike, and Old Chattox, women whose names became symbols of fear, superstition, and injustice.     The Haunting of Pluckley Village | Britain’s Most Haunted Village | Lantern and Shroud Podcast S1E7

    Welcome back to Lantern and Shroud, the podcast that explores the strange corners of folklore, hauntings, and forgotten history. In this episode, we journey into the misty heart of Pluckley Village in Kent, often called Britain’s Most Haunted Village.From the Screaming Man of the Brickworks to the Highwayman at Fright Corner, the Lady of Rose Court, and the Ghostly Coach that thunders through the night, Pluckley’s legends have chilled locals and visitors for generations.     The Ghosts of Drury Lane Theatre | London

    Behind the velvet curtains of London’s Theatre Royal, Drury Lane, whispers never fade. By daylight it is a temple of performance, but when the house grows dark, another cast takes the stage — phantoms bound to the boards.In this episode, we step into the haunted corridors of the world’s most famous theatre. From the restless Man in Grey, forever pacing the upper circle, to Joseph Grimaldi — the clown who still steadies trembling actors from beyond the grave. We experience the heavy lavender scent of Dan Leno drifting through the night, the dark shadow of Charles Macklin stalking the wings where blood was once spilled, and the modern-day tale of a dressing room television that seemed to answer when the ghosts were named.These are not mere legends; they are encounters stretching from the 18th century to our own time.
